When Burroughs Wellcome was bought out by Glaxo in March, 1995, it left many employees of the pharmaceutical company in doubt about their future. For example, over 1,000 jobs at the Greenville plant could be moved or eliminated.

The recent merger between Glaxo and Burroughs Welcome will see hundreds of workers lose their jobs and has caused uncertainty, fear, and resentment within the new Glaxo Welcome. The unique culture of the Burroughs Welcome workplace is gone and the threat of being laid off has affected many workers’ home lives and relationships. The new Glaxo Welcome is trying to provide services to their workers to lessen anxiety, but another round of cuts will likely happen within the next two years.
